In Norway we are given grades from 0 - 6. 6 is the best, and 0 are given if you don't know anything. To pass in a subject you must have at least a 2. The grade 5 can be be given in all kinds of ways like this: 5/4, 5-, 5(-), 5, 5(+), 5+, 5/6. It shows how good a 5 the grade was. The grade 6 is very hard to get, at least compared to an A i America. Our 5 is probably on the same level as an American A. In the report card only whole grades can be given: 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, and 6.
